social environment; social conditions
Refers to the overall social surroundings, including cultural, economic, and institutional factors that affect individuals or groups. Often used in academic, policy, or sociological contexts.
The social environment greatly influences a child's development.
The social conditions in this region are changing rapidly.
自然環境 refers to the natural environment (climate, ecosystems), while 社会環境 refers to the human-made social surroundings.
生活環境 focuses on the immediate living conditions (housing, sanitation, daily life), whereas 社会環境 is broader, encompassing societal structures and norms.
Compound of 社会 (society) and 環境 (environment). A straightforward modern term without obscure historical derivation.
